This 6" one was too short to bother with the mesh, so it's all heat shrink:

View attachment 277625


It runs from the engine block (at the bolt for the power steering pump bracket) to the frame (under an engine mount bolt):

View attachment 277626


Copied the factory alternator-to-main fuse cable:

View attachment 277627


With very minor trimming of the mount on the firewall, the lug fit fine:

View attachment 277628


Followed the original routing and was even able to slip the terminal boot on after a little squirt of B'laster:

View attachment 277629




I want to replace the battery terminals with some marine post-to-stud adapters. I'll make the positive lead from the battery to the main fuse when I get those terminals. I'd like to make a starter wire as well.
